How to Cook Any Kind of Beans in a Slow Cooker

 {Crock Pot}

Cooking dried beans in a slow cooker produces richly flavorful, tender beans that will save you money and taste better than anything you'll ever find in a can.

INGREDIENTS

•  Dried beans •  Garlic •  Onion powder •  Salt •  Pepper •  Baking soda

1

To soak beans in water overnight:

Rinse beans in a colander set in the sink, then place in a large bowl and cover with water.

1

To cook the beans:

Pour beans into a colander and rinse in the sink for a minute or so. Pour into your slow cooker.

2

Add remaining ingredients plus 8 cups water, or chicken or vegetable broth. Stir to combine, put the lid on the slow cooker and let cook for 4 hours on high or 6 hours on low.
